    If you're an omnivore, pick up a rotisserie chicken so you don't have to heat your kitchen up. Then pick up a bunch of fruit and veggies, like watermelon, other melons, cucumbers, etc. Maybe make a light vinegar-baed cucumber salad and a fruit salad. Watermelon is great as far as calories per serving. :)

    Added: You can use the chicken for the Waldorf salad someone else mentioned if you don't feel like eating a hot meal. :)

    We love chilled Italian pasta salad. Whole wheat spiral pasta, cucumbers, grape tomatoes and homemade Italian dressing. You can buy store bought but I think it has too much sodium in it. If you want it to be more filling, add some protein. Grilled chicken breast is good in it, as is shrimp. Delicious, filling and cool.
